Electric Longboards: Are They Safe?

Safety Of Battery Powered Longboards

While electric or battery powered skateboards have been around for a while, these transportation devices have witnessed a surge in popularity in the recent years. The older models were fitted with massive batteries, were difficult to control and did not perform well but over the past few years, a lot of innovation has happened in the field and this has led to models that offer excellent performance and some really impressive features.

If you are looking to buy an electric skateboard, you would want to know whether these are safe for riding. This article is focused on helping you understand the risks associated with powered longboards and how you can enjoy this modern marvel of technology in a safe manner.

Are Battery-Powered Longboards Safe?

The short answer is: yes.

Electric skateboards are completely safe but it does not mean that you can buy the first one you come across and start riding it without doing your homework and taking some precautions.

Due to the recent surge in interest, a number of companies have jumped in this market without paying any attention to the quality control or safety aspect of these transportation devices. Here are a few things you need to consider in order to make sure that your board is safe.

UL 2272

Make sure the longboard you are buying is UL 2272 certified. It will ensure that the battery and charger system, as well as the electric drivetrain system inside the battery-powered skateboard, has been thoroughly tested. You should never buy any electronic device that is not certified as it means that the product hasn’t been tested and may not be up to the required standards.

Tips for Safe Riding

The above-mentioned parameters will help you choose the right skateboard but it is important that you practice safe riding techniques in order to enjoy your expensive new toy without any issues.

Make sure you are always wearing safety gear. It is important that you always wear a helmet, elbow pads, knee pads, wrist guards as well as non-slip shoes while riding your board. While choosing your safety gear, make sure that you are able to handle your remote-control without any problems. Also, you should be able to control the pace and speed of your board while wearing the protective gear.

Before you take your board out in the streets, it is important that you practice in a safe area. Before taking your board out on a busy street, it is important that you are comfortable handling your board and can easily steer clear of any obstructions. Also, it’s your responsibility to abide by the local traffic laws.

It can be extremely dangerous when you are going down a hill. You will experience the thrill but you will put yourself as well as others at risk in case you are not in complete control of your board. It’s not easy to maintain balance at high speeds. So, you should practice hard and make sure you are comfortable handling the board before you start riding it in the streets.
